    Nails grow into the flesh, which may be ingrown nails. The most effective way to do ingrown nail disease is nail extraction, but before nail extraction, it first needs to go through a series of treatments to eliminate the inflammation caused by the nail. Antibiotic ointments, such as fusidic acid cream or mupirocin cream, can generally be used as appropriate.

    If it is accompanied by suppuration, it is also necessary to apply dragon ball ointment or ichthyolitan ointment. Oral antibiotics, such as roxithromycin or cephalexin or cefprofene, are also required. After the inflammation subsides, surgical nail extraction is performed, and after waiting for the new nail to erupt, it is necessary to observe closely to prevent the recurrence of ingrown nail symptoms.

    1 Ingrown nails are a common disease in which the lateral edge of the nail plate grows into the nearby soft tissues and inserts into the nail groove like a foreign body, causing pain. In layman's terms, it means that the nails of the thumb grow into the flesh on both sides, and the pain is unbearable, and the specific reasons are as follows:

    1. Genetic factors;

    2. Mechanical damage, collision, extrusion, etc., are more common in young students;

    3. Deformed nails caused by certain diseases, such as thick nails, etc.;

    4. Improper wearing of shoes, wearing shoes too tightly, mostly caused by wearing pointed-toe high heels and squeezing the toes;

    5. Ingrown nail syndrome is also related to occupation, and it is more common in service workers who work in standing;

    6. The most common reason for the original troublesome tour group is improper manicure, and the manicure is too deep.

    1 Actually, this condition is medically called paronychia. In addition to the free edge, the other three sides of the nail are connected with the ** fold, and the junction forms a groove, which is called the nail groove, and paronychia is an infection that occurs at the nail groove site.

    1. Trim your toenails properly.

    When cutting toenails, try to avoid cutting them into triangles or circles, and cut them horizontally along the front edge of the nails, not too short on both sides, similar to this rectangular shape.

    2. Nail stuffed cotton.

    When you find that the toenail has grown into the flesh, you must treat it when you are in trouble, and soak your feet in hot water and salt first, which can not only sterilize but also play a role in softening the toe liquid paddle. Then use tweezers to slightly lift the diseased nails, stuff them into cotton and finally sterilize them.

    3. Use hydrogen peroxide.

    In addition to stuffing cotton in your nails, another way is to use hydrogen peroxide. After the nails are cleaned, apply hydrogen peroxide to the affected area to remove bacteria and dead skin, and after another two minutes, use a cotton swab dipped in iodophor and apply to the affected nail. After a week, the symptoms of paronychia will be relieved.
